    It is also easy to make your own if you're at all crafty -- just cut the shape out of some canvas or duckcloth, but "exploded" so you can glue it together to make a slightly conical shape (for a circle it's a circle with a slit; for a star you have say an extra point and a slit so you can fold it over to the desired size/number of points). Use fabric glue to glue it together. Then cover with strip sequins, fabric, or whatever you like. Attach to boobie with eyelash glue, liquid latex, spirit gum, double-sided tape or any other skin-friendly adhesive of your liking.

    for more complicated shapes, you can make sort of a stencil for them too...i made my own shaped like shamrocks for st. patty's day...it took a little work, but they were super cute

    i started out with some lightweight cardboard (read: junkmail) that i cut into circles far too big to be pasties, then slit them to the centre and overlapped them into cones of appropriate pointiness...then i took a stencil of a shamrock and traced it onto the cone, untaped the cardboard, and cut out the really weird shape that i ended up with (i also marked how far it had overlapped)...then i traced that shape onto some lightweight craft foam, cut the appropriate slit and overlapped them...held them together with a glue gun, and covered them in green sequins...

    You could also try adhesive felt. You can get it at craft stores and maybe even walmart or something. Its just like a regular sheet of felt but with apeel and stick backing. You can cut it into whatever shape and size you need, and you can decorate them too. Its a cheap way to go.

    They're pretty easy to make. I lfind craft foam is easy to work with and holds well with spirit gum, even if you're twirling tassels. If sequins are too time-consuming you can always hot-glue a pretty fabric over the foam.
